2009-05-15 6 views

답변

26

설정 listView.View :

GridView myGridView = new GridView(); 
myGridView.AllowsColumnReorder = true; 
myGridView.ColumnHeaderToolTip = "Employee Information"; 

GridViewColumn gvc1 = new GridViewColumn(); 
gvc1.DisplayMemberBinding = new Binding("FirstName"); 
gvc1.Header = "FirstName"; 
gvc1.Width = 100; 
myGridView.Columns.Add(gvc1); 
GridViewColumn gvc2 = new GridViewColumn(); 
gvc2.DisplayMemberBinding = new Binding("LastName"); 
gvc2.Header = "Last Name"; 
gvc2.Width = 100; 
myGridView.Columns.Add(gvc2); 
GridViewColumn gvc3 = new GridViewColumn(); 
gvc3.DisplayMemberBinding = new Binding("EmployeeNumber"); 
gvc3.Header = "Employee No."; 
gvc3.Width = 100; 
myGridView.Columns.Add(gvc3); 

listView.View = myGridView; 
+1

은 어디에서 골 데이터 also.this 코드를 추가하는 방법에 대한 완전한 예제를 찾을 수 있습니다 만 (이름, 성, 직원 번호) 헤더를 추가합니다 ... 난 데이터가 필요 제발? –

3

당신이 시도 할 수 있습니다;

GridView _gridView = new GridView(); 
_gridView.Columns.Add(
    new GridViewColumn 
    { 
     DisplayMemberBinding = new Binding("columnTitle"), 
     Header = "columnHeader", 
     Width = double.NaN 
    }); 
0

이 시도 :

  for(int i=0; i < dt.Columns.Count; i++) 
       { 
        GridViewColumn gvc = new GridViewColumn(); 
        gvc.Header = "Column"+i; 
        gvc.DisplayMemberBinding = new Binding("column"+i); 
        lvgvc.Columns.Add(gvc); 
       } 
관련 문제